Overview

Displays segments on an image, with the segment size representing metric value.

Chart Data Options

Option

Description

Colour

This is the category label for the X axis

Image

This is the image file to be used for the shape of the infographic
Note: if you wish to use your own image you will need to make sure it has some transparency. Basically, any area of the image that has colour (of any shade) will be coloured in the chart, any transparent area will be left blank. You need some transparent area in order for the chart to be anything other than a large block shape.

Size

Typically a numeric value such as $. An item that you want to measure on your Chart

 

Proportional Infographic Tutorial

 

Summary

In order to set up a Proportional Infographic Chart you will need:

  1. Create a report with chart display
    1. Select a field to use as the Colour
    2. Select a field to use as the Size
  2. Create your chart, selecting Proportional Infographic as the type under the Special Purpose heading
  3. Provide the Colour and Size options
  4. Select or Upload an image
  5. Customise the Chart as required
  6. Proceed to the Output step
  7. Save your report
